January 7, 2025 – President of the Republic of Kazakhstan Kassym-Jomart Kemelovich Tokayev extended his Christmas greetings to the people of Kazakhstan:
Dear compatriots!
I extend my heartfelt congratulations to the Orthodox Christians of our country on the occasion of the Nativity of Christ!
This radiant holiday is a symbol of goodness and hope, uniting believers in their service to the noble ideals of humanism.
At Christmas, human hearts are filled with special joy, and Orthodox Christians strive to surround their loved ones with care and attention, showing mercy and compassion to those in need.
Orthodoxy makes an important contribution to strengthening the unity and solidarity of our people, promoting the values of patriotism, creativity, and responsibility that form the foundation of our national identity.
I am convinced that harmony and mutual understanding in our society will remain a reliable foundation for Kazakhstan’s sustainable progress.
I wish all Orthodox citizens of our country health, happiness, and success in all their good endeavors!
